A farmer's sheep are wandering off but he doesn't want to spend a lot on fencing so he asks an applied mathematician, an engineer and a pure mathematician to help. The applied mathematician says 'You should build a circular fence. Maximise the field enclosed for the cost of the fencing.'. The engineer shakes his head 'You should build a square fence. When you want to expand you can build another next to it.' The pure mathematician laughs, takes a piece of wire, wraps it around his waist and says 'I declare myself to be outside the fence.

I’ve met brilliant “book-smart” people who freeze in real life, and quiet “average” students who handle chaos like seasoned CEOs.
In my 20+ years coaching, the people who thrive usually:
- Learn quickly from mistakes
- Stay calm under pressure
- Ask for help strategically
- Adapt to new info and environments
I’d say my own strength is judgment under uncertainty more than raw IQ—using enough knowledge, reading people well, and making a decent decision fast.
Instead of “smart or stupid,” ask:
“How fast do I learn, adapt, and execute when things get messy?”
